About 28 Bramley Road
28 Bramley Road is a semi-detached house in Birmingham (B27 6TR). It has a recorded floor area of 55 m² (around 592 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(October 2019) shows a C (score 70). When first surveyed in November 2008 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Good, lighting went from Poor to Very Good and main heating went from Poor to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 87).
Last sold in January 2015, so it's been off the market for around 11 years.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. Across 2003–2015, sale prices on this property compounded at 9.1%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£188,000 is 46.9% above the 2015 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£216/sq ft) was about 107% above the typical sold price in the postcode. At 55 m² it's 23.6% smaller than the typical home in the postcode (72 m² median across 10 EPCs).
